Lucknow (Uttar Pradesh) [India], May 1 (ANI):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av on Thursday welcomed the government’s decision to conduct a caste census, calling it a significant step towards establishing social justice. According to Yadav, this move is a major victory for the PDA (Pichhda, Dalit, Alpsankhyak) and a result of collective pressure from various groups.
Yadav stated that the decision to conduct a caste census is a 100% victory for the 90% PDA people. He emphasised that the BJP government was forced to take this decision due to the combined pressure from all sections of society.
Addressing a press conference, Yadav said, “The government has just taken a decision. We are happy that a step has been taken towards establishing social justice. The decision of caste census is a 100% victory of 90% PDA people. Due to the combined pressure from all of us, the BJP government has been forced to take this decision. This is an important step in the victory of PDA in the fight for social justice…”
This comes after the Centre’s decision to include caste in the forthcoming census. Information and Broadcasting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w announced the decision on April 30 following the Cabinet Committee on Political Affairs meeting.
He said the move falls under the central government’s authority and will be executed transparently. “Caste enumeration should be included in the forthcoming census,” Vaishnaw stated.
Vaishnaw also criticised previous Congress-led governments for avoiding a caste census and accused them of using the issue for political gain. He added that the Modi-led government’s decision aligns with constitutional principles and will help strengthen the social and economic fabric.
Meanwhile, Yadav warned the BJP government against influencing the caste census exercise. “This is a warning to the BJP government, we have seen your election rigging time and again — whether in Muzaffarnagar, Moradabad, Rampur, Kareli, the Faizabad seat, the Ayodhya Milkipur seat — again and again, even when caught on CCTV, we and the public have witnessed your electoral fraud.”
He added, “Therefore, this is a warning to the BJP government to keep your election fraud away from the caste census, because any manipulation in the count can happen.”
Yadav stressed the need for transparency. “Only an honest census will ensure that every caste gets its rightful share and rights in proportion to its population — rights that until now have been suppressed by the dominance of the privileged.”
He framed the development as a shift in national politics. “This is the first stage of a positive democratic movement for rights and the final stage of the BJP’s negative politics. The end of the BJP’s dominant mindset is inevitable.”
Yadav cautioned against undermining constitutional principles. “A personal or self-made constitution cannot function in place of the Constitution for long. The personal whims of individuals cannot override the Constitution for very long.”
Ashwini Vaishnaw after a Cabinet Committee on Political Affairs (CCPA) meeting said the move affirms the Centre’s constitutional role and aim for transparency.
“Caste was not included in all the census operations conducted since independence. In 2010, the then Prime Minister Manmohan Singhji had assured the Lok Sabha that the matter of caste census would be considered in the cabinet. A group of ministers was formed to consider this subject. Most political parties recommended a caste census. Despite this, the Congress government decided to conduct only a survey of caste instead of a census. That survey is known as SECC,” Vaishnaw said.
He said the Congress and its INDI alliance partners “have only used the caste census as a political tool.”
“As per Article 246 of the Constitution of India, the subject census is listed at 69 in the Union list in the 7th schedule. According to the Constitution of India, census is a Union subject,” Vaishnaw added. (ANI)
